radeonsi/gfx9: set/validate GFX9 BO metadata
[mesa.git] / src / gallium / drivers / radeon / radeon_winsys.h
2017-03-30 Marek Olšákradeonsi/gfx9: set/validate GFX9 BO metadata
2017-03-30 Marek Olšákradeonsi/gfx9: add radeon_surf.gfx9.surf_offset
2017-03-30 Marek Olšákradeonsi/gfx9: add a workaround for 1D depth textures
2017-03-30 Marek Olšákgallium/radeon: move pre-GFX9 radeon_bo_metadata.*...
2017-03-30 Marek Olšákgallium/radeon: add GFX9 surface info to radeon_surf
2017-03-30 Marek Olšákgallium/radeon: move pre-GFX9 radeon_surf.* members...
2017-02-18 Marek Olšákradeonsi: use a clever alignment for constant buffer...
2017-02-15 Marek Olšákgallium/radeon: add a HUD query for monitoring the...
2017-01-26 Samuel Pitoisetgallium/radeon: add VRAM-vis-usage HUD query
2017-01-26 Samuel Pitoisetgallium/radeon: query the CPU accessible size of VRAM
2017-01-25 Samuel Pitoisetgallium/radeon: add a new HUD query for the number...
2017-01-06 Marek Olšákgallium/radeon: add new HUD query num-SDMA-IBs
2017-01-06 Marek Olšákgallium/radeon: rename the num-ctx-flushes query to...
2016-11-21 Marek Olšákgallium/radeon: add RADEON_SURF_OPTIMIZE_FOR_SPACE
2016-11-01 Marek Olšákgallium/radeon: add enum radeon_micro_mode
2016-11-01 Marek Olšákgallium/radeon: add radeon_surf::is_linear
2016-11-01 Marek Olšákgallium/radeon: remove radeon_surf_level::pitch_bytes
2016-11-01 Marek Olšákgallium/radeon: replace radeon_surf_info::dcc_enabled...
2016-10-26 Marek Olšákgallium/radeon: re-order radeon_surf::dcc and htile...
2016-10-26 Marek Olšákgallium/radeon: rename bo_size -> surf_size, bo_alignme...
2016-10-26 Marek Olšákgallium/radeon: remove flags specific to libdrm_radeon...
2016-10-26 Marek Olšákgallium/radeon: remove r600_htile_info
2016-10-26 Marek Olšákgallium/radeon: remove unnecessary fields from radeon_s...
2016-10-26 Marek Olšákgallium/radeon: decrease the size of radeon_surf
2016-10-26 Marek Olšákgallium/radeon: pass pipe_resource and other params...
2016-10-26 Marek Olšákgallium/radeon: define RADEON_SURF_MODE_* as enums
2016-10-26 Marek Olšákgallium/radeon: fold radeon_winsys::surface_best into...
2016-10-13 Marek Olšákradeonsi: implement TC-compatible HTILE
2016-10-04 Nicolai Hähnlewinsys/radeon: add buffer_get_reloc_offset
2016-09-30 Nicolai Hähnlegallium/radeon: update documentation of buffer_get_virt...
2016-09-29 Nicolai Hähnlegallium/radeon/winsyses: add radeon_winsys::min_alloc_size
2016-09-27 Nicolai Hähnlewinsys/amdgpu: add fence and buffer list logic for...
2016-09-27 Nicolai Hähnlegallium/radeon: add RADEON_FLAG_HANDLE
2016-09-27 Nicolai Hähnlegallium/radeon: add RADEON_USAGE_SYNCHRONIZED
2016-09-12 Nicolai Hähnlewinsys/amdgpu: remove amdgpu_cs_lookup_buffer
2016-09-06 Dave Airlieradeon: move radeon_family/chip_class defintions to...
2016-08-26 Marek Olšákgallium/radeon: add a driver query for AMDGPU_INFO_NUM_...
2016-08-26 Marek Olšákgallium/radeon: increase priority for shader binaries
2016-08-26 Marek Olšákgallium/radeon: merge USER_SHADER and INTERNAL_SHADER...
2016-08-17 Marek Olšákgallium/radeon: assign the highest priority to scratch...
2016-08-17 Marek Olšákgallium/winsys: re-number winsys priority flags
2016-08-17 Marek Olšákgallium/radeon: mark shader rings as highest-priority...
2016-08-09 Marek Olšákwinsys/amdgpu: track the amount of mapped memory
2016-08-08 Nicolai Hähnlewinsys/amdgpu: query ME/PFP/CE firmware versions
2016-08-06 Marek Olšákgallium/radeon: add cs_get_next_fence winsys callback
2016-08-06 Marek Olšákgallium/radeon: move radeon_winsys::cs_memory_below_lim...
2016-08-06 Marek Olšákgallium/radeon: inline radeon_winsys::query_memory_usage
2016-08-06 Marek Olšákgallium/radeon/winsyses: expose per-IB used_vram and...
2016-07-19 Marek Olšákgallium/radeon: remove RADEON_FLUSH_KEEP_TILING_FLAGS...
2016-07-14 Marek Olšákgallium/radeon: add a return value to cs_flush
2016-07-13 Marek Olšákradeonsi: just save buffer sizes instead of buffers...
2016-07-06 Nicolai Hähnlegallium/radeon: add depth/stencil_adjusted output to...
2016-07-06 Nicolai Hähnlegallium/radeon/winsyses: remove unused stencil_offset
2016-07-04 Marek Olšákgallium/radeon: add and use radeon_info::max_alloc_size...
2016-06-29 sonjiangradeon uvd add uvd fw version for amdgpu
2016-06-25 Marek Olšákgallium/radeon/winsyses: boolean -> bool, TRUE -> true...
2016-06-14 Marek Olšákgallium/radeon: add micro_tile_mode to radeon_surf
2016-06-07 Marek Olšákwinsys/amdgpu: enable DCC for mipmapped textures
2016-06-07 Marek Olšákradeonsi: add per-level dcc_enabled flags
2016-06-07 Marek Olšákgallium/radeon: don't allocate DCC for non-renderable...
2016-06-01 Nicolai Hähnleradeon/winsys: introduce radeon_winsys_cs_chunk
2016-06-01 Nicolai Hähnleradeon/winsys: add cs_check_space
2016-05-17 Nicolai Hähnlegallium/radeon: add radeon_emitted to check for non...
2016-05-10 Marek Olšákgallium/radeon: add a heuristic for better (S)DMA perfo...
2016-05-10 Marek Olšákwinsys/amdgpu: move gart_page_size to struct radeon_winsys
2016-05-02 Marek Olšákgallium/radeon: remove stencil_tile_split from metadata
2016-05-02 Marek Olšákgallium/radeon: remove tile_mode_array_valid flags
2016-05-02 Marek Olšákgallium/radeon: add radeon_surf::macro_tile_index
2016-04-28 Marek Olšákgallium/radeon: drop support for LINEAR_GENERAL layout
2016-04-27 Nicolai Hähnlewinsys/radeon: remove use_reusable_pool parameter from...
2016-04-19 Marek Olšákwinsys/amdgpu: Add support for const IB.
2016-04-19 Marek Olšákgallium/radeon: move ring_type into winsyses
2016-04-14 Jason EkstrandMerge remote-tracking branch 'public/master' into vulkan
2016-04-12 Marek Olšákgallium/radeon: relax requirements on VRAM placements...
2016-04-12 Marek Olšákwinsys/amdgpu: add support for 64-bit buffer sizes
2016-04-01 Jason EkstrandMerge remote-tracking branch 'public/master' into vulkan
2016-03-25 Sonny Jiangradeonsi: add support for Polaris (v2)
2016-03-25 Jason EkstrandMerge remote-tracking branch 'public/master' into vulkan
2016-03-19 Marek Olšákgallium/radeon: remove old CS tracing
2016-03-17 Christian Königradeon/winsys: add layer support for BO export
2016-03-17 Christian Königradeon/winsys: add offset support for BO import/export
2016-03-15 Jason EkstrandMerge remote-tracking branch 'public/master' into vulkan
2016-03-09 Marek Olšákwinsys/amdgpu: get PCI info
2016-03-09 Marek Olšákwinsys/amdgpu: allow drivers to set/get opaque metadata
2016-03-09 Marek Olšákgallium/radeon: rename winsys buffer_get/set_tiling...
2016-03-09 Marek Olšákgallium/radeon: remove rcs parameter from radeon_winsys...
2016-03-09 Marek Olšákgallium/radeon: use a structure for passing tiling...
2016-03-02 Kenneth GraunkeMerge remote-tracking branch 'origin/master' into vulkan
2016-02-29 Marek Olšákwinsys/radeon: drop support for DRM 2.12.0 (kernel...
2016-02-05 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2016-02-05 Jason EkstrandMerge branch mesa-public/master into vulkan
2016-02-05 Marek Olšákgallium/radeon: remove radeon_info::r600_tiling_config
2016-02-05 Marek Olšákgallium/radeon: get pipe_interleave_bytes AKA group_byt...
2016-02-05 Marek Olšákgallium/radeon: set num_banks in the winsys
2016-02-05 Marek Olšákgallium/radeon: rename & reorder members of radeon_info
2016-01-22 Marek Olšákgallium/radeon: rename max_compute_units -> num_good_co...
2016-01-21 Kristian Høgsberg... Merge remote-tracking branch 'jekstrand/wip/i965-unifor...
2016-01-14 Jason EkstrandMerge remote-tracking branch 'mesa-public/master' into...
2016-01-14 Nicolai Hähnlegallium/radeon: do not reallocate user memory buffers
2015-12-11 Kristian Høgsberg... Merge ../mesa into vulkan
next